When did the first pension fund appear?

In 27 BC, the Roman emperor Augustus ordered that a certain amount be deducted from the monthly salary of soldiers. At the end of his military career, the retiree received either the accumulated amount of silver, or a piece of land corresponding in price from which he could feed.

So more than two thousand years ago, the first pension fund appeared.

Which company is the world leader in the production of tires in terms of finished products?

Lego can be called the world leader in the production of car tires, if we count exactly the units of finished products. According to 2011 figures, Lego produced 381 million tires, more than double the performance of each of Bridgestone, Michelin and Goodyear.

IGBT modules with a total lead inductance of 15 nH 30.11.2009

SEMIKRON has introduced the latest generation of low inductance 1200 V SEMITRANS IGBT modules designed for use in 20...300 kW converters. Now these modules will be equipped with V-IGBT (Fuji) chips, similar in their characteristics to Trench 4 crystals.

The new IGBTs feature smoother switching characteristics and lower dynamic losses to improve conversion efficiency. V-IGBT crystals will be installed in three module sizes in three different configurations, designed for use in eight power ranges. The operating current range of the power switches is 150...600 A. The total inductance of SEMITRANS 3 and 4 outputs is reduced to 15 nH.

With a typical IGBT switching speed of 5000 A/µs, the amplitude of switching surges is only 75 V. For power switches of the same class available on the market, this value is in the range of 90...125 V. The new modules will be produced in basic configurations, necessary for the design of industrial converters: single keys, half-bridges and choppers. The insulation voltage of the components of the new SEMITRANS family is 4000 V, they are equipped with 4 types of IGBT crystals: IGBT2, IGBT2 fast, IGBT3, IGBT4.

SEMITRANS modules have 3 operating voltage classes: 600 V, 1200 V and 1700 V, they are produced in 3 standard sizes of housings of 34 mm and 62 mm standards. Also available are 6 key SEMITRANS 6 according to the 3-phase inverter scheme, SEMITRANS 5 for building a 3-level inverter with an integrated current shunt. A SEMITRANS 9 with an isolation voltage of 9 kV for railway applications is under development.
